RGB, HSL and CMYK Values
RGB
218, 139, 212
Red: 218 / Green: 139 / Blue: 212
HSL
305°, 52%, 70%
Hue: 305° / Saturation: 52% / Lightness: 70%
CMYK
0%, 36%, 3%, 15%
Cyan: 0% / Magenta: 36% / Yellow: 3% / Key: 15%

A understated magenta tone, #DA8BD4 has RGB (218, 139, 212) and HSL (305°, 52%, 70%). Known for evoking romance and playfulness, this magenta-red hue is widely used in graphic design.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.
The complementary color of #DA8BD4 is #8BDA91,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#B98BDA.
